为什么纯水不会结冰?

问题描述:

为什么纯水不会结冰?
是不含杂质的

热力学上的冰点是根据水中固、液两相共存时的温度
确定的,在标准大气压下为0℃.
如果是单就纯水来说, 压力会导致冰点的降低.(但
导致沸点的上升!)另外,添加水溶性物质,例如盐,也
是方法之一 ,因为任何物质溶于水时,都会降低水的冰点
(0℃).至于温度可降低多少, 这需实验来说明.
在现实的情况下,是否有凝结核,是个重要因素,有人
向个长者请教,他说:若是纯水,全无杂质,在一般大气压力
下, 甚至水温降至零下40度,水仍可维持液态而不结冰, 这是"过冷"(supercooled water).他又问:如果这"过冷"水,突然受到扰动,是否会瞬间结冰? 长者回答说:不会.(!)
附图:(http://img172.photo.163.com/ivy7070/22937732/576622940.gif)
此图是所谓冰或水的三相图(即固、液、气三相).
冰、水与水蒸气同时共存的温度也就是三相点
是摄氏0.1度水最低温会随着压力增加而下降 但是
请注意图中压力的单位以及数值,那可不是一般实
验可以达到的状况!
(另:大学热力学课本(fundamentals of classical thermodynamics,
Gordon J. Van Wylen,Richard E. Sonntag,page 40)有水的相位图(phase diagram of water),可看出压力升高,凝固温度会降低的,只有第一相的冰,其它相的冰,凝固温度,随压力增大而升高,故除了过冷水外,水的最低温应该是第一,三相冰,与水共存之三相点,由图上推估之,应是近2000个大气压力,约摄氏零下21度.)
所以,如果哪个牛人肯用微积分对付一下上图,求作极端情况值(如:0℃时,如果出现三相点-沸点,其气压是否是负值),应该可以得到精确的解释.现在我只能说:如果"另"的数据是无误的,再考虑到非纯水中溶液依数性的因素,基本可以肯定,零度的水是可能沸腾的.
(资料来源:http://www.oh100.com和http://www.phy.ntnu.edu.tw)
(资料来源:http://www.oh100.com http://www.phy.ntnu.edu.tw)